As an autobiographical film written by Shia LaBeouf — who plays his own dad in the project — one might expect Honey Boy to be a little too meta for its own good. As we said at Sundance, however, the film is an actual masterpiece. Ahead of its November arrival, you get your first taste today with a new trailer. 

Honey Boy was directed by Alma Har'el, who highlights its performances with her rich cinematography. The film sees Lucas Hedges play an adult version of a vaguely fictionalized Shia named Otis, while Noah Jupe is equally convincing as a child version of Otis a.k.a. Shia. Then there's the real-life Shia, who plays his own dad.

It's all very confusing in words, but as a film its downright magical. Watch the trailer for Honey Boy below.
